當(dāng)前位置 主頁 > 技術(shù)大全 >
Linux,作為一個強(qiáng)大且靈活的操作系統(tǒng),廣泛應(yīng)用于服務(wù)器、開發(fā)環(huán)境以及各類嵌入式系統(tǒng)
然而,面對復(fù)雜的網(wǎng)絡(luò)環(huán)境,如何合理配置Linux系統(tǒng)的代理設(shè)置,以實現(xiàn)網(wǎng)絡(luò)請求的高效路由、數(shù)據(jù)緩存以及匿名訪問,成為了眾多Linux用戶必須掌握的技能
本文將深入探討Linux代理設(shè)置的重要性、常見類型、配置方法以及實際應(yīng)用中的最佳實踐,旨在幫助讀者充分利用代理技術(shù),優(yōu)化網(wǎng)絡(luò)訪問體驗
一、Linux代理設(shè)置的重要性 1.提高網(wǎng)絡(luò)訪問速度:代理服務(wù)器能夠緩存頻繁訪問的網(wǎng)頁和資源,當(dāng)用戶再次請求這些資源時,代理服務(wù)器可以直接提供,減少了對原始服務(wù)器的訪問次數(shù),從而加快了訪問速度
2.節(jié)省帶寬:通過緩存機(jī)制,代理服務(wù)器減少了重復(fù)數(shù)據(jù)的傳輸,有效降低了網(wǎng)絡(luò)帶寬的消耗,尤其對于帶寬資源有限的環(huán)境來說,這一優(yōu)勢尤為明顯
3.增強(qiáng)安全性:代理服務(wù)器可以作為一道屏障,隱藏客戶端的真實IP地址,防止直接暴露于互聯(lián)網(wǎng)中,減少遭受攻擊的風(fēng)險
同時,一些代理服務(wù)還提供了SSL/TLS加密功能,進(jìn)一步保障了數(shù)據(jù)傳輸?shù)陌踩?p> 4.突破訪問限制:在某些地區(qū)或網(wǎng)絡(luò)中,特定的網(wǎng)站或服務(wù)可能被封鎖
通過配置代理服務(wù)器,用戶可以繞過這些限制,訪問被禁止的內(nèi)容
5.內(nèi)容過濾與管理:企業(yè)可以通過設(shè)置代理服務(wù)器,對員工的網(wǎng)絡(luò)訪問進(jìn)行監(jiān)控和過濾,確保工作環(huán)境的網(wǎng)絡(luò)安全,防止敏感信息泄露
二、Linux代理的常見類型 1.HTTP/HTTPS代理:這是最基礎(chǔ)的代理類型,主要用于Web瀏覽
HTTP代理直接處理HTTP請求,而HTTPS代理則能處理加密的HTTPS請求,但通常需要額外的配置來確保安全性
2.SOCKS代理:SOCKS代理是一種更通用的代理協(xié)議,支持多種網(wǎng)絡(luò)應(yīng)用協(xié)議,包括TCP和UDP
SOCKS5版本還提供了身份驗證功能,增強(qiáng)了安全性
3.透明代理、匿名代理與混淆代理:根據(jù)是否透露客戶端的真實IP地址,代理可分為透明代理、匿名代理和混淆代理
透明代理不隱藏客戶端信息,匿名代理則隱藏但可能通過其他方式被識別,混淆代理則進(jìn)一步偽裝,使追蹤更加困難
4.反向代理:與正向代理不同,反向代理位于服務(wù)器前端,接收來自客戶端的請求,然后將其轉(zhuǎn)發(fā)給內(nèi)部網(wǎng)絡(luò)中的一臺或多臺服務(wù)器,常用于負(fù)載均衡、內(nèi)容緩存及安全過濾
三、Linux代理設(shè)置的具體方法 1.環(huán)境變量配置: -HTTP/HTTPS代理:可以通過設(shè)置`http_proxy`和`https_proxy`環(huán)境變量來配置
例如,在bash shell中,可以使用以下命令: ```bash exporthttp_proxy=http://proxy.exa